1. What is the Most Efficient Way to Pack a Rucksack for Traveling?
Rolling your clothes is the most efficient way to pack a rucksack for traveling, as it saves space and minimizes wrinkles. This simple technique can significantly increase the amount of room you have in your backpack, allowing you to pack more essentials for your trip to Vietnam. Rolling your clothes keeps your packing more compact, giving you more space to slot in bigger items. According to travel experts at Lonely Planet, rolling clothes can save up to 50% more space compared to folding. This method not only maximizes space but also helps in preventing creases, ensuring your clothes stay presentable throughout your journey.
1.1 How Does Rolling Clothes Save Space?
Rolling clothes saves space by creating tight, compact cylinders that fit snugly together, eliminating dead space between items. When you fold clothes, they create rigid edges and bulky layers that take up more room. Rolling, on the other hand, allows garments to conform to the shape of the available space, making it easier to pack efficiently. A study by Eagle Creek found that travelers who roll their clothes can fit up to 30% more items in their luggage compared to those who fold.
1.2 What Types of Clothes are Best for Rolling?
Most types of clothes are suitable for rolling, including t-shirts, pants, skirts, and even lightweight sweaters. The key is to smooth out any wrinkles before rolling to prevent them from setting. Delicate items like silk or linen may still benefit from folding, as rolling can sometimes cause creasing. However, for everyday garments, rolling is an excellent space-saving technique.
1.3 How Can Packing Cubes Enhance Rolling?
Packing cubes can enhance the effectiveness of rolling by keeping your clothes organized and compressed. Use separate cubes for different types of clothing, such as tops, bottoms, and undergarments. This not only makes it easier to find what you need but also helps to further compress the rolled items, maximizing space in your rucksack. A survey by Travel + Leisure revealed that travelers who use packing cubes report being able to pack up to 20% more efficiently.
2. Where Should I Place the Heaviest Items in My Rucksack When Traveling?
Place the heaviest items at the bottom and closest to your back when packing your rucksack, ensuring better weight distribution and balance. This minimizes strain on your shoulders and back, making it more comfortable to carry your bag for extended periods while exploring Vietnam. Packing heavy items correctly can significantly improve your overall travel experience. According to the American Chiropractic Association, proper weight distribution in a backpack can prevent back pain and injuries.
2.1 Why is Weight Distribution Important?
Weight distribution is crucial because it affects your posture and balance. When heavy items are placed at the top or front of your rucksack, they can pull you forward, causing you to hunch over and strain your back muscles. Placing the heaviest items at the bottom and close to your back keeps your center of gravity aligned, allowing you to stand upright and maintain better balance.
2.2 What Items are Considered Heaviest?
Items typically considered heaviest include:
- Books and electronics (laptops, tablets)
- Shoes
- Toiletries
- Water bottles
Make sure these items are strategically placed to ensure optimal weight distribution in your rucksack.
2.3 How to Secure Heavy Items?
Secure heavy items by using compression straps inside your rucksack to prevent them from shifting during transit. You can also use padded sleeves or cases to protect electronics and prevent them from bumping against other items. Additionally, consider using packing cubes to compartmentalize and stabilize heavy items, ensuring they stay in place throughout your journey.
3. What Items Should Be Placed At the Top of My Rucksack When Traveling?
Items you’ll need frequently should be placed at the top of your rucksack, allowing for easy access without unpacking everything. This includes essentials like travel documents, snacks, a water bottle, and a light jacket. Keeping these items within reach can save you time and hassle, especially when navigating airports or train stations in Vietnam.
3.1 Why Prioritize Accessibility?
Prioritizing accessibility is essential for a smooth and stress-free travel experience. Imagine having to unpack your entire rucksack just to retrieve your passport or a snack. By keeping frequently used items at the top, you can quickly grab what you need without disrupting the rest of your packing. This is particularly useful in crowded or time-sensitive situations.
3.2 What Items Qualify as Frequently Needed?
Frequently needed items typically include:
- Passport and travel documents
- Phone and charger
- Snacks
- Water bottle
- Light jacket or sweater
- Hand sanitizer and wet wipes
- Sunglasses and sunscreen
- Basic first-aid supplies
3.3 How to Organize Top Compartment?
Organize the top compartment using small pouches or packing cubes to keep items separate and easily identifiable. For example, use a small pouch for your travel documents, a separate one for your electronics, and another for snacks. This prevents items from getting mixed up and makes it easier to find what you need quickly. Clear pouches can be particularly helpful for identifying contents at a glance.
4. How Can I Pack Lighter For Traveling?
Packing light for traveling involves bringing only essential items, choosing versatile clothing, and utilizing travel-sized toiletries. By minimizing your load, you’ll enjoy greater mobility and flexibility during your trip to Vietnam. Remember, you can always purchase items you need along the way.
4.1 Why is Packing Light Important?
Packing light reduces the physical strain of carrying a heavy rucksack, making your travels more enjoyable and less tiring. It also saves you money on baggage fees and allows you to move more freely through airports, train stations, and city streets. According to a survey by Condé Nast Traveler, travelers who pack light report higher levels of satisfaction and less stress during their trips.
4.2 How to Determine Essential Items?
To determine essential items, start by creating a packing list and then critically evaluate each item. Ask yourself:
- Do I really need this item?
- Can I purchase it at my destination if necessary?
- Can I wear this item in multiple ways?
- Is there a lighter or smaller alternative?
Eliminate any items that don’t meet these criteria.
4.3 What are Versatile Clothing Options?
Versatile clothing options include items that can be worn in multiple ways or for different occasions. Examples include:
- Neutral-colored clothing that can be mixed and matched
- A lightweight scarf that can be used as a shawl, head covering, or beach wrap
- Pants that can be converted into shorts
- A reversible jacket
Choosing versatile clothing reduces the number of items you need to pack, saving valuable space and weight.
5. What Type of Rucksack Should I Use For Traveling?
Choose a rucksack that opens fully from the front for easy access to your belongings. This design eliminates the need to unpack everything to reach items at the bottom, making it ideal for travel. Look for features like adjustable straps, multiple compartments, and durable materials to enhance your travel experience in Vietnam.
5.1 What are the Benefits of Front-Loading Rucksacks?
Front-loading rucksacks offer several advantages over top-loading models:
- Easy Access: You can quickly access items at the bottom without unpacking everything.
- Organization: Multiple compartments make it easier to organize your belongings.
- Convenience: Packing and unpacking are much simpler and faster.
5.2 What Features Should I Look For?
When choosing a rucksack, consider the following features:
- Adjustable Straps: Ensure the rucksack fits comfortably and can be adjusted to your body size.
- Multiple Compartments: Look for a variety of compartments to organize your items.
- Durable Materials: Choose a rucksack made from water-resistant and tear-resistant materials.
- Padded Back Panel: A padded back panel provides extra comfort and support.
- Compression Straps: Compression straps help to stabilize the load and prevent items from shifting.
5.3 What Size Rucksack Do I Need?
The size of your rucksack depends on the length of your trip and the amount of gear you need to carry. Here are some general guidelines from REI:
- 40-50 Liters: Ideal for weekend trips or minimalist travel.
- 50-70 Liters: Suitable for trips lasting 1-2 weeks.
- 70+ Liters: Best for extended trips or expeditions requiring a lot of gear.

9. How Can Putting Liquids in a Bag Help Me When Traveling?
Putting liquids in a bag helps you comply with airport security regulations and prevents leaks from damaging your belongings when traveling. A clear, resealable bag allows you to easily present your liquids to security personnel and contains any spills that may occur during transit.
9.1 What are the Airport Security Regulations for Liquids?
Airport security regulations typically limit the amount of liquids you can carry in your carry-on baggage. According to the Transportation Security Administration (TSA), liquids must be in containers of 3.4 ounces (100 milliliters) or less and placed in a single, quart-sized, clear, resealable bag.
9.2 What Types of Bags are Suitable for Liquids?
Suitable bags for liquids include:
- Clear, resealable quart-sized bags (e.g., Ziploc bags)
- TSA-approved toiletry bags
- Waterproof pouches
9.3 How to Prevent Leaks in Liquid Containers?
To prevent leaks in liquid containers:
- Ensure the lids are tightly closed.
- Wrap the containers in plastic wrap or place them in resealable bags.
- Store the containers upright to prevent pressure from forcing liquid out.

11. Why Should I Pack a Thin, Light Towel When Traveling?
A thin, light towel, often made of microfiber, is essential for saving space and drying quickly when traveling. Unlike bulky cotton towels, microfiber towels are compact, lightweight, and highly absorbent, making them ideal for backpacking and travel in Vietnam.
11.1 What are the Benefits of Microfiber Towels?
Microfiber towels offer several advantages:
- Space-Saving: They take up very little space in your rucksack.
- Lightweight: They are much lighter than cotton towels.
- Quick-Drying: They dry much faster than cotton towels, preventing mildew and odors.
- Absorbent: They are highly absorbent, making them effective for drying off.
11.2 How to Choose a Microfiber Towel?
When choosing a microfiber towel, consider the following factors:
- Size: Choose a size that is appropriate for your needs.
- Material: Look for high-quality microfiber that is soft and absorbent.
- Weight: Opt for a lightweight towel that won’t add extra bulk to your rucksack.
- Drying Time: Choose a towel that dries quickly.
11.3 How to Care for a Microfiber Towel?
To care for a microfiber towel:
- Wash it separately from other items to prevent lint from transferring.
- Use a mild detergent and avoid fabric softeners.
- Hang it to dry or tumble dry on low heat.
12. How Does the Size of My Rucksack Matter When Traveling?
The size of your rucksack matters because it determines how much you can pack and how comfortable it is to carry. Choosing the right size rucksack ensures you have enough space for your essentials without being weighed down by unnecessary bulk.
12.1 How to Choose the Right Size Rucksack?
To choose the right size rucksack, consider the following factors:
- Trip Length: Longer trips require larger rucksacks.
- Gear Requirements: If you need to carry a lot of gear, you’ll need a larger rucksack.
- Personal Preference: Some travelers prefer smaller rucksacks for greater mobility, while others prefer larger rucksacks for more space.
12.2 What are the Different Rucksack Sizes?
Rucksacks are typically measured in liters (L), which indicates the volume of the main compartment. Common rucksack sizes include:
- 30-40L: Ideal for day trips or weekend getaways.
- 40-60L: Suitable for trips lasting 1-5 nights.
- 60-80L: Best for trips lasting 1-2 weeks.
- 80+L: Designed for extended trips or expeditions requiring a lot of gear.
12.3 How to Measure Your Torso Length?
To ensure a comfortable fit, measure your torso length and choose a rucksack that is appropriate for your measurements. Here’s how to measure your torso length:
- Have a friend measure from the bony bump at the base of your neck (C7 vertebra) to the bony crest at the top of your hip (iliac crest).
- Use this measurement to determine the appropriate rucksack size.
13. How Can Using the Compartments Wisely Help When Traveling?
Using the compartments wisely in your rucksack helps you stay organized and easily access essential items during your travels. Compartments are designed to store specific items, making it easier to find what you need without unpacking everything.
13.1 What are the Common Rucksack Compartments?
Common rucksack compartments include:
- Main Compartment: The largest compartment, used for storing clothing, toiletries, and other bulky items.
- Top Pocket: A small pocket at the top of the rucksack, ideal for storing frequently used items like snacks and sunglasses.
- Side Pockets: Pockets on the sides of the rucksack, used for storing water bottles, maps, and other small items.
- Front Pocket: A pocket on the front of the rucksack, used for storing documents, books, and other flat items.
- Bottom Compartment: A separate compartment at the bottom of the rucksack, often used for storing shoes or a sleeping bag.
13.2 How to Allocate Items to Different Compartments?
To allocate items to different compartments:
- Main Compartment: Clothing, toiletries, books
- Top Pocket: Snacks, sunglasses, phone
- Side Pockets: Water bottle, map, umbrella
- Front Pocket: Travel documents, passport, tickets
- Bottom Compartment: Shoes, sleeping bag
13.3 How to Secure Items in Compartments?
To secure items in compartments:
- Use compression straps to prevent items from shifting.
- Use packing cubes to keep items organized and contained.
- Use zippered pockets to secure small, valuable items.
